Exegesis

The genitive absolute probalonton auton tōn Ioudaiōn {προβαλόντων αὐτόν τῶν Ἰουδαίων | pro-bal-ón-tōn au-tón tôn Iou-daí-ōn} ‘with the Jews putting him forward’ conveys an attendant circumstance identifying the actors responsible for thrusting Alexander forward.

In contextActs 19:33

But from the crowd they brought forward Alexander, the Jews having put him forward; and Alexander, having motioned with his hand, wanted to make a defense to the crowd .
